What Self-Employed Filers Need
- Schedule C (Profit or Loss from Business)
- Schedule SE (Self-Employment Tax)
- Expense categorization (home office, mileage, supplies, equipment)
- Quarterly estimate calculation (Form 1040-ES)
- 1099-NEC and 1099-K import
- QBI deduction calculation
1. TurboTax Self-Employed — Best for Deductions
TurboTax Self-Employed includes the most thorough expense interview. It asks about industry-specific deductions most filers miss.
- Cost: $169 federal + $59 state
- Includes: One year of QuickBooks Self-Employed ($180 value)
- Standout: Industry-specific deduction guidance
2. TaxSlayer Self-Employed — Best Value
Strong Schedule C support at half the cost of TurboTax. Unlimited phone and email support included.
- Cost: $59.95 federal + $44.95 state
- Standout: Best price for full self-employment support
3. H&R Block Self-Employed — Best Hybrid
Online software with the option to upgrade to in-person review. Good for filers who want a safety net.
- Cost: $115 federal + $50 state
- Standout: In-person support available at 10,000+ locations
4. FreeTaxUSA — Best Free Option
Surprisingly robust Schedule C support for $0 federal. No expense tracker, but all forms are supported.
- Cost: $0 federal + $14.99 state
- Standout: Free audit defense included
| Software | Cost | Schedule C | Expense Tracker | Quarterly Estimates |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| TurboTax SE | $228 | Excellent | Yes (QuickBooks) | Auto |
| TaxSlayer SE | $104.90 | Good | Basic | Manual |
| H&R Block SE | $165 | Good | Basic | Auto |
| FreeTaxUSA | $14.99 | Good | No | Manual |
